Programming a new key

Programming a new key is a crucial step in replacing keys from a car that are lost. A lot of newer vehicles are equipped with electronic keys that must be reprogrammed to match the anti-theft system of your vehicle. You may require the assistance of an expert locksmith or dealer based on the model and year of your vehicle. Contrary to the old-fashioned mechanical car keys, most modern Citroen vehicles use remote or smart keys. These keys have buttons that let you lock and start your vehicle without having to insert the key in the ignition. The key fob uses a microchip to communicate with the vehicle and is powered by a tiny battery. Refer to the owner's manual for your key or go online to find specific instructions from the manufacturer of your car to determine if your key is required to be programmed.

Locksmiths with professional experience have the tools and software needed to reprogram a key. You should make sure that your blank key is of the correct type for the model and year of your vehicle. It's also a good idea to have two working keys on hand to program your new key. Once the key has been programmed, it is able to be used to unlock your vehicle. Getting a new key cut

If you've lost, or broken your Citroen car keys There are a number of options for getting replacements. The most obvious choice is to go to a citroen relay key dealer. This is time-consuming and costly. The dealer needs to see your V5 and your ID before they can order an additional key. It could take between two and five business days for the new key to arrive. The dealer will ask you to bring your vehicle to their workshop to program the key. It's much faster and cheaper to call a local locksmith who will cut you a new key and program it immediately.

A Citroen classic key is a steel, switchblade-style key that can be manually turned into the lock. These keys are often found on older vehicles and are more prone to breakage or theft. The locksmith will take your key from the lock and scan it to find the code and then cut a new key. The locksmith will also delete the key that was previously used from the vehicle history so that if it's lost it can't be used to open the car.
